Grain markets closed last week on a firm note, finishing in the green across the board, as a weakening U.S. dollar supported C-B-O-T prices, which outpaced their European counterparts. This week’s focus will be on the European Central Bank’s policy meeting scheduled for Thursday. With heightened uncertainty, elevated volatility in the EUR/USD currency pair is expected.
